THERE YOU ARE: Teresa

Teresa Bracamonte is an artist from Lima, Peru. Her work explores themes such as femininity and identity. Like many expats, her experience living in Paris is complex. Full of exhilarating highs, disappointing lows, always permeated by the question whether this could ever really be home. But it’s also in Paris where Teresa came into her own as an artist.

I was inspired by the photographs of Georgia O’Keefe against her artwork as shot by Alfred Stieglitz, as well as Teresa’s strong take on the female gaze. We shot these in her atelier, where she is the king of her castle.

My series There You Are started off as an exploration of how we go about looking for something within and outside ourselves when we move to another country. The Teresa photos of There You Are explore what happens when you’ve found something.
